Waiver request submitted by Gregory Guy Hill, former member of the Springfield Board of Aldermen / Livingston Parish, regarding a $500 late fee assessed for filing his 2021 amended Tier 3 annual pfd 57 days late. |
|
Gregory Hill, who currently serves as an alderman in Springfield, was voted out in 2021 and inadvertently failed to file a disclosure. After realizing the mistake, he submitted the disclosure and set up a payment plan. Mr. Hill unintentionally omitted his wife's income and promptly faxed the amended disclosure after being notified of the error. However, the BOE did not receive the updated paperwork, so he later resent it and was fined again.

La. R.S. 42:1124.3 requires persons holding a public office who represent a voting district having a population of less than 5,000 and each member of the governing authority or management board of a charter school created pursuant to Chapter 42 of Title 17 of the Louisiana Revised Statutes of 1950 to file a financial disclosure statement on or before May 15th of each year during which the person holds office and the year following termination of the holding of such office.
La. R.S. 42:1124.4 provides that upon discovery of the failure to file, failure to timely file, omission of information or inaccurate information, the Board shall notify the filer by sending him a notice of delinquency by certified mail. The notice of delinquency shall inform the person that the financial statement must be filed, or that the information must be disclosed or accurately disclosed, or that a written answer contesting the allegation of such failure, omission, or inaccuracy must be filed no later than seven (7) business days after receipt of the notice of delinquency.
